Impact Analytics
"AI-driven demand and supply chain optimization solutions."
Focused on AI & Predictive Intelligence .
Impact Analytics offers a range of AI-driven tools to optimize everything from demand planning to shelf monitoring. By using predictive analytics, businesses can better manage their inventory, merchandising, and pricing. It's about turning raw data into practical insights, helping companies adapt to rapid changes and improve efficiency.

Fuse Inventory
"Optimize inventory with real-time demand forecasting tools."
Focused on Retail & Merchandising Optimization .
Fuse helps marketers by using real-time data to forecast demand accurately. It integrates with eCommerce, ERP, and supply chain systems to centralize inventory planning. The platform suggests order quantities based on demand patterns, reducing overstock and out-of-stock scenarios while optimizing cash flow.
